#ae1709 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ae1709 is composed of 68.2% red, 9% green and 3.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 86.8% magenta, 94.8%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 5.1 degrees, a saturation of 90.2% and a lightness of 35.9%. #ae1709 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2e12 with #5d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#ae1709 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ae1709 has RGB values of R:174, G:23, B:9 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.87, Y:0.95,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 11409161.

Shades and Tints of #ae1709
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060100 is the darkest color, while #fef3f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#ae1709
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#615756 is the less saturated color, while #b51102 is the most saturated one.
